Oil-Dri Corp of America develops, manufactures, and markets sorbent products made predominantly from clay. Its absorbent offerings, which draw liquid up, include cat litter, floor products, toxin control substances for livestock, and agricultural chemical carriers. The company has two segments based on the different characteristics of two primary customer groups, namely the Retail and Wholesale Products Group, which derives maximum revenue, and the Business-to-Business Products Group. The company's products are sold under various brands such as Cat's Pride, Jonny Cat, Amlan, Agsorb, Verge, Pure-Flo, and Ultra-Clear.
abrdn Healthcare Opportunities Fund is a non-diversified closed-end fund in the United States. Its investment objective is to seek current income and long-term capital appreciation through investments in U.S. and non-U.S. companies. The fund invests in equity and debt securities of public and private healthcare companies believed by the Fund's Adviser to have potential for above-average growth, and may invest in private companies and other restricted securities, including private investments in public equity and venture capital investments, provided these securities comprise 10% or less of Managed Assets.
